About this home

Price Reduced $60K!! This is a MUST SEE!! Welcome to your private slice of North Florida paradise, just moments from the iconic Suwannee River. Tucked away on 5 serene acres—being thoughtfully divided from a larger 19+ acre parcel—this exceptional Old Town property offers the perfect blend of space, comfort, and natural beauty, all within approximately a quarter mile of the river. This must-see country retreat features three bedrooms and three bathrooms, including a highly desirable separate bedroom and full bath on the entry level, ideal for guests, extended family, or added privacy. From the moment you step inside, the home welcomes you with warmth and character, highlighted by a striking floor-to-ceiling stone wood-burning fireplace that spans an entire wall, creating a stunning focal point in the main living area. The owner’s suite is generously sized and designed as a true retreat, complete with a beautifully renovated en-suite bathroom finished in 2017 and its own private balcony, offering the perfect place to start or end your day in peaceful surroundings. The kitchen, while classic in design, has been impeccably maintained and presents as nearly new. It is fully equipped to meet every need, featuring an electric stove alongside a built-in gas grill and two gas burners, two trash compactors, a refrigerator with ice and water, a dishwasher, and a spacious center island with an additional sink. Three built-in cutting boards, all in excellent condition, and an abundance of cabinetry complete a space that is as functional as it is inviting. One of the home’s most captivating features is the expansive wraparound balcony, accessible from the owner’s suite, the kitchen, and multiple areas of the living and dining spaces, creating seamless indoor-outdoor living and providing the perfect setting for entertaining or simply enjoying the quiet beauty of the property. Beyond the main living areas, this property continues to impress with its versatility and amenities. The lower level includes an attached three-car garage, offering ample space for vehicles and storage. A large workshop provides an incredible opportunity for hobbyists, craftsmen, or business use, complete with electricity, three oversized doors, and even a car lift. For those who enjoy hosting or traveling, the property is equipped with three full RV hookups. Two wells and a septic system support the home, adding to its self-sufficient appeal. Set against a backdrop of natural Florida beauty, this property offers the chance to experience true country living. Imagine watching deer and turkeys wander through your land as you enjoy your morning coffee or relax in the evening with your favorite drink. With its proximity to the Suwannee River, expansive acreage, and endless features, this home is more than just a place to live—it’s a lifestyle.
